Thursday is the most hated day for students because it is full of classes.
The students' resentment ran as deep as that of the sexy witch in the popular section of the Daily Prophet, because the flying lessons most of the young wizards had been longing for would not be available until next week.
Fridays were different - at least not for the Gryffindor students, who only had one Potions class in the morning, which meant their weekend would come early after Potions class.
Harry received a letter from Hagrid at breakfast, inviting him, Ron and Corn to visit the cabin in the afternoon.
"No way, I can't go." Cohen spread his hands and said, "I have to go to Quirrell to return the book - he kept me in suspense. The book is only half full, and it's broken off at a very important part."
The afternoon is Cohen's social time, and his social object is the great sin value piggy bank, Lord Voldemort.
Now Cohen felt that he had been trained well. No matter how funny the situation was, he would not laugh. Before, every time he thought of Quirrell's dandruff sticking to the scarf on his head and being rubbed into Voldemort's mouth, Cohen could not help laughing.
In Potions class, Cohen watched Snape's bullying of Harry from the side - asking a newly enrolled young wizard to answer questions about next semester at the beginning of the class was a bit too obvious.
Snape's targeting of Harry was visible to the naked eye.
This was obvious to almost the whole class, especially after Neville exploded the cauldron ("Potter, why didn't you tell him not to add the porcupine quills? You think his mistake makes you look good? Gryffindor lost another point because of you").
"He hates me, I can see that," Harry said glumly after Potions get out of class.
"Why does he give me extra homework if he hates you...I was clearly laughing at you." Cohen was also confused.
Is Snape such a protective person that he only allows Harry to be bullied?
Merlin's mink underwear, what terrible British people.
"How dare you bring that up!" Harry immediately grabbed Cohen's neck. "You're the one who laughs at me the loudest in class!"
"I thought your ears were so red that you couldn't hear anything—"
"I heard it! With both ears!"

In the afternoon, Harry and Ron set out to find Hagrid, and Cohen also came to the door of Quirrell's office with the half of the introductory book on dark arts.
There were strange noises coming from inside.
"Master... please..."
"We can have a more... way..."
Is there anything new and fresh going on in there?
Although he knew that it was Quirrell who was talking to Voldemort in his head, Cohen still felt that it was a bit inappropriate to go in now.
But suddenly, the noise inside disappeared instantly, as if the people inside knew that someone was eavesdropping outside the door.
Cohen felt it would be rude if he didn't knock on the door.
"Boom boom boom!"
Cohen knocked on the door.
"Please, please come in..."
Quirrell replied in a weak voice, pretending to stutter again.
Cohen pushed open the door and saw Quirrell frantically tucking the large purple scarf around his head.
"Yes, Mr. Norton..." Quirrell forced a twitchy smile at Cohen. He was becoming more and more adept at playing a neurotic role. "Yes, do you have any questions?"
"Ah, I read the book you gave me - although it has nothing to do with Transfiguration - I still like the spells in it." Cohen said directly.
"Really?" Quirrell stammered joyfully. "Then—"
"What about the second half? Do you have the second half?" said Cohen. "The last section of this one is about the Exorcism Curse—I looked for other books for reference, but since I can't borrow books from the Restricted Section, I can only find a few old newspapers that mention it—it's about the making of Inferi, right?"
"Ha, no, Mr. Norton, I'm not sure about you, a little wizard like you..." Quirrell tried to show his integrity in a reluctant way.
"Isn't this the book you wanted me to read?" Coin looked at Quirrell sincerely. "I thought you would be more open-minded about the Dark Arts—"
"Let me talk to him..." Voldemort's voice sounded slowly.
"But Master..." "..." Cohen could not hear Voldemort's subsequent whispers.
"All right……"
Quirrell cast a spell at the office door, slowly turned his back, facing the back of his head towards Cohen, and took off his scarf in circles.
Cohen understood Voldemort's plan, to win Cohen over, or to Obliviate Cohen - after all, under Dumbledore's nose, he didn't dare to really take action against the students.
The long purple scarf fell to the ground, and Quirrell's head was completely exposed to the air.
Where the back of Quirrell's head used to be, there was a pale human face with red eyes that seemed to be emitting light, and below them were two snake-like nostrils.
Voldemort moved his stiff face and looked at Coin.
But Voldemort was a little surprised that he did not see any fear on Coin's face.
However, Voldemort believed that this was because Coin's desire for power overcame his fear of terrible things, which was very helpful to his plan - trust is not the basis of cooperation, but interests are.
"Very courageous... child..." Voldemort said in a hoarse voice, "I always admire courage. You want to learn more powerful magic, right..."
"Are you Professor Quirrell? Or—"
Cohen tilted his head and pretended not to know him - after all, "Voldemort" had been dead for ten years, and an eleven-year-old child might only know the name but not recognize his appearance.
“It doesn’t matter who I am…” Voldemort tempted, “But I can teach you knowledge…that which Hogwarts dares not teach you…powerful knowledge…”
"Oh? How powerful?" Cohen expressed reasonable doubt.
"I killed hundreds of people with my own hands... Every one of them was powerless to resist me..."
Voldemort hissed:
"I can give you power over everyone, and lead you to mastery... and even victory over death..."
"Hundreds..." Cohen thought about his own record. "What about the next day?"
"???"
Voldemort said nothing for several seconds, and the silence was awkward.
"I mean, you killed hundreds of people in one day, what about the next day?" Cohen asked seriously, "After all, Dumbledore said that when I was one year old, I killed more than three hundred people in an instant -"
"Lying is not a request for instruction—"
"Master... what he said is true..." Quirrell, with his back to Coin, reminded Voldemort in a trembling voice, "It was a test subject of the Burke family... It got out of control ten years ago... More than three hundred people in the laboratory had their souls sucked away by it..."
"..."
Does a monster like this even need to learn black magic?!
Isn't it itself the most vicious curse?
Voldemort wanted to scold Quirrell for not telling him about this earlier. Ten years ago, he must have been wandering around in spirit form and had no idea about this.
"Well, it's understandable that you haven't killed many people. After all, there aren't that many people in the wizarding world..." Cohen said regretfully, "How about this? You teach me more magic, and I'll grant you one wish. How about that?"
Whenever Voldemort needed help fulfilling his wishes - it was always the timid wizards who asked him for help.
I always feel that after Cohen said this, my value seems to have dropped a bit.
"Do you have any wishes that would come true?"
Seeing that Voldemort didn't say anything, Cohen urged, saying that he would not really help him realize his wish anyway.
"Grab a bunch of Galleons?"
"Stealing Hogwarts treasure?"
"I'd rather help you kill a few thousand more people. From what you just said, it seems like killing people makes you feel really good. Hogwarts lacks everything except living people..."
